Max Roach: The Drum Also Waltzes (2023) Rated TV-14

 A documentary of the work of Max Roach as his groundbreaking sounds and ambitions challenged his career. Starring Maya Angelou, Gary Bartz, and Harry Belafonte.

This film gives us the highlights of a life well lived. The talking heads tell us about the ups and downs in his life, creating his struggles. The interviewers are family and co-workers in life that helped make the music he was known for. I didn’t know much about Max Roach before this documentary. He was a complex man, and I’m not sure he was easy to get along with as he struggled with conflicts in society at that time. The film did provide good insight into how he enjoyed music so much and was able to spread that joy to those who worked with him. Although, the documentary doesn’t go too much into the dark times in his life – it’s just a look at the surface of his life. It’s not worth the watch.
